Output 7403cc4995055daf57bc29efbef6b825760c3e5faa3292d65135fa26b6ae92b6:0

value
20948
script pubkey
OP_0 OP_PUSHBYTES_20 bf50a456e8791156e7b8e458cf13a43b880280b5
address
bc1qhag2g4hg0yg4deacu3vv7yay8wyq9q949jm85f
transaction
7403cc4995055daf57bc29efbef6b825760c3e5faa3292d65135fa26b6ae92b6
spent
true